Connections for Facebook

Thursday , September 22, 2011 / 9:42 PST

Obscura Digital created a physical, social, augmented reality experience dubbed “Connections” at F8, Facebook’s developer’s conference. Attendees swipe in to the experience using their RFID enabled event badge. Multiple overhead projectors map visuals to the floor and an array of 3D cameras are used to reliably track any number of people within the space.

Yahoo! Bus Stop Derby

Wednesday , December 15, 2010 / 21:39 PST

The “Yahoo! Bus Stop Derby” is an integrated marketing campaign which challenges locals to play LCD touch-screen games at 20 high-traffic Muni shelters scattered around San Francisco. This innovative campaign boasts the first-ever interactive digital transit shelters in the U.S. From the early stages of the conception process, the Obscura Digital Team played a leadership role in the consultation, design, and creation of the system’s specialized digital content management system and real-time user-metrics collection system. Obscura Digital also developed and implemented the innovative process integrity service which dials in remote access control for each screen and monitors and updates critical content. The Obscura / Clear Channel Program is projected to grow to over 100 displays by Q2 2011.

As Seen on National TV

Saturday , May 15, 2010 / 20:20 PST

Obscura Digital, a market leader and award winning developer of multitouch solutions, introduces mFrame, a plug-and-play multitouch presentation platform that is powerful, flexible and easy to use. The mFrame can be used for a broad range of presentation and entertainment uses, and is ready to be installed in conference rooms, living rooms, retail stores and public venues. As seen on some of today’s most popular television shows, the mFrame is currently the world’s largest commercially available multitouch platform.

Available in sizes from 40” to 82”, the true multitouch platform (20+ touch points) supports HD resolution (1920 x 1080) and ships with a suite of professional presentation and creative applications. The mFrame is built on Windows 7, can run all standard Windows applications, and is well-suited for mulltitouch development.
